This year we again welcome the Art Deco Classic Car Fest, sponsored by the South Florida Region of the Antique Automobile Club of America - made up of enthusiasts of antique automobile of all makes and models of cars, trucks, and motorcycles from the early 1900’s up to the year 1980. Their show rules require that vehicles be twenty-five years old or older and in original or restored to factory condition.
Friday 18 January
Classic antique cars will take their rightful place in our parade, which begins at 7:00 pm. Don't miss these painstakingly restored cars at their best...all cars are at least 25 years old.
Saturday 19 January
The annual judged classic car show will start at 10:00 am, presented by the South Florida Region of the Antique Automobile Club of America. All cars are true "classics" - no modified cars are allowed, and this is the only officially judged event where cars compete for trophies against others in their class. A Best in Show trophy is presented to the best Pre-War and Post-War cars in each class.
Sunday 20 January
All cars are welcome, modified or not, to be judged. The show begins at 10:00 am and will last until 4:00 pm.
